The Role

Working closely with the conveyancing team, you will play a key role in ensuring property transactions are completed efficiently, with a particular focus on post-completion matters and maintaining accurate case records.

Key Responsibilities
  • Managing all post-completion matters for residential conveyancing transactions.
  • Preparing and submitting Land Registry applications.
  • Dealing with SDLT submissions and associated documentation.
  • Closing files and ensuring all compliance requirements have been met.
  • Liaising with clients, lenders, solicitors and third parties to progress matters efficiently.
  • Updating the firm's case management system with accurate information.
  • Assisting fee earners with general conveyancing administration.
  • Preparing correspondence and legal documentation.
  • Ensuring deadlines are met and files remain fully compliant.
  • Providing excellent client service throughout the transaction process.
